| //===-- Program.cpp - Implement OS Program Concept --------------*- C++ -*-===//
 | |
| //
 | |
| //                     The LLVM Compiler Infrastructure
 | |
| //
 | |
| // This file is distributed under the University of Illinois Open Source
 | |
| // License. See LICENSE.TXT for details.
 | |
| //
 | |
| //===----------------------------------------------------------------------===//
 | |
| //
 | |
| //  This file implements the operating system Program concept.
 | |
| //
 | |
| //===----------------------------------------------------------------------===//
 | |
| 
 | |
| #include "llvm/Support/Program.h"
 | |
| #include "llvm/ADT/StringRef.h"
 | |
| #include "llvm/Config/llvm-config.h"
 | |
| #include <system_error>
 | |
| using namespace llvm;
 | |
| using namespace sys;
 | |
| 
 | |
| //===----------------------------------------------------------------------===//
 | |
| //=== WARNING: Implementation here must contain only TRULY operating system
 | |
| //===          independent code.
 | |
| //===----------------------------------------------------------------------===//
 | |
| 
 | |
| static bool Execute(ProcessInfo &PI, StringRef Program,
 | |
|                     ArrayRef<StringRef> Args, Optional<ArrayRef<StringRef>> Env,
 | |
|                     ArrayRef<Optional<StringRef>> Redirects,
 | |
|                     unsigned MemoryLimit, std::string *ErrMsg);
 | |
| 
 | |
| int sys::ExecuteAndWait(StringRef Program, ArrayRef<StringRef> Args,
 | |
|                         Optional<ArrayRef<StringRef>> Env,
 | |
|                         ArrayRef<Optional<StringRef>> Redirects,
 | |
|                         unsigned SecondsToWait, unsigned MemoryLimit,
 | |
|                         std::string *ErrMsg, bool *ExecutionFailed) {
 | |
|   assert(Redirects.empty() || Redirects.size() == 3);
 | |
|   ProcessInfo PI;
 | |
|   if (Execute(PI, Program, Args, Env, Redirects, MemoryLimit, ErrMsg)) {
 | |
|     if (ExecutionFailed)
 | |
|       *ExecutionFailed = false;
 | |
|     ProcessInfo Result = Wait(
 | |
|         PI, SecondsToWait, /*WaitUntilTerminates=*/SecondsToWait == 0, ErrMsg);
 | |
|     return Result.ReturnCode;
 | |
|   }
 | |
| 
 | |
|   if (ExecutionFailed)
 | |
|     *ExecutionFailed = true;
 | |
| 
 | |
|   return -1;
 | |
| }
 | |
| 
 | |
| ProcessInfo sys::ExecuteNoWait(StringRef Program, ArrayRef<StringRef> Args,
 | |
|                                Optional<ArrayRef<StringRef>> Env,
 | |
|                                ArrayRef<Optional<StringRef>> Redirects,
 | |
|                                unsigned MemoryLimit, std::string *ErrMsg,
 | |
|                                bool *ExecutionFailed) {
 | |
|   assert(Redirects.empty() || Redirects.size() == 3);
 | |
|   ProcessInfo PI;
 | |
|   if (ExecutionFailed)
 | |
|     *ExecutionFailed = false;
 | |
|   if (!Execute(PI, Program, Args, Env, Redirects, MemoryLimit, ErrMsg))
 | |
|     if (ExecutionFailed)
 | |
|       *ExecutionFailed = true;
 | |
| 
 | |
|   return PI;
 | |
| }
 | |
| 
 | |
| bool sys::commandLineFitsWithinSystemLimits(StringRef Program,
 | |
|                                             ArrayRef<const char *> Args) {
 | |
|   SmallVector<StringRef, 8> StringRefArgs;
 | |
|   StringRefArgs.reserve(Args.size());
 | |
|   for (const char *A : Args)
 | |
|     StringRefArgs.emplace_back(A);
 | |
|   return commandLineFitsWithinSystemLimits(Program, StringRefArgs);
 | |
| }
 | |
| 
 | |
| // Include the platform-specific parts of this class.
 | |
| #ifdef LLVM_ON_UNIX
 | |
| #include "Unix/Program.inc"
 | |
| #endif
 | |
| #ifdef _WIN32
 | |
| #include "Windows/Program.inc"
 | |
| #endif
